  • 1 Jahr und 6 Monate, Juli 2017 - Dez. 2018

    Engineering Consultant

    Infineon Technologies AG, Munich

    Consultant via TheSensor Technologies GmbH Project: IFX Device Calculator Description:SKILL based MOS characterization tool extracting/calculating small-signal parameters and performing 1-D parametric search for geometry parameter optimization Tools: SKILL, Cadence Virtuoso, TITAN Project: AutoDoc Description: MATLAB based automated documentation tool for measurements and simulations of active and passive devices Tools: MATLAB, TITAN, Spectre, HSPICE

  • 9 Monate, Mai 2016 - Jan. 2017

    Master Thesis Student

    Infineon Technologies AG, Munich

    Master Thesis Topic: Definition and Implementation of a quality assurance framework for 2.5D and 3D Electro-Magnetic simulators 1. Mathematical description of characterization parameters for multiport inductors and transformers up to 80 GHz HF using S-Parameters 2. Development of MATLAB based automated environment to characterize multiport inductors and transformers 3. Accuracy check of geometrically parameterized RLCk model to EM simulations
